About this episode

On The Office, the camera is a character -- and so is the person behind it. Brian welcomes Director of Photography, Randall Einhorn onto the podcast to talk about how he went from shooting extreme sports to The Office, using the camera to create the show’s “ultra-real” world and bring iconic moments like Jim and Pam’s first kiss to life.
